IP development with VHDL, Verilog, High Level Synthesis (HLS) and/ or Matlab blocks.
Experience with all major manufacturers (Xilinx, Intel, Microsemi) and models (Artix, Kintex, Zynq Ultrascale, Cyclone, Arria, Stratix)
Spartronix offers comprehensive FPGA design consulting alongside the rest of our contract engineering services. Our team of experts has substantial FPGA design experience to create, develop, and debug projects of all levels.
IP development with VHDL, Verilog, High Level Synthesis (HLS) and/ or Matlab blocks.
Experience with all major manufacturers (Xilinx, Intel, Microsemi) and models (Artix, Kintex, Zynq Ultrascale, Cyclone, Arria, Stratix)
Extensive experience with the major vendors’ tools including Altera
Quartus II, Xilinx ISE and Vivado, and Lattice Diamond
Experience with high-performance SoC FPGAs including Xilinx Zynq and Altera SoC
Experience with low-power FPGAs, such as Lattice ICE40 and MachXO2
RTL design in Verilog HDL
RTL simulation Verilog and SystemVerilog
ASIC RTL simulation tool in Synopsys VCS and Cadence NCSim
Timing analysis and timing closure
Place and Route
Hardware debugging in the lab using logic and protocol analyzers
We have designed at all scales from glue-logic replacement to large-scale application accelerators, including:
Designs involving high speed SERDES, including PCIe, Ethernet, and MIPI
Designs involving all common external memory technologies including DRAM, SDRAM, DDR, DDR2, and DDR3 SDRAM, SRAM, DDR SRAM, ZBT SRAM, QDR SRAM, TCAM
Custom microsequencers and CPUs and the compilers to support them
Networking related designs, network processors and traffic managers
Buffer management, including garbage collection
Hash tables
Data compression
Video and camera related designs, including frame buffers
Search engines
Cryptocurrency mining
Cryptographic algorithms
Parsers in hardware
Language accelerators
UX/UI-design
Hardware pub/sub networking and filtering
Custom SERDES and PHY designs
Regular expression engines
String processing
Decimal floating point